Understanding the Shift: Passkeys vs Passwords in Practice
For decades, passwords have been the gatekeepers of our digital lives. A string of characters, hopefully complex and unique, known only to us. Yet, this reliance on memorized secrets makes them inherently susceptible to human error and various attack vectors like phishing, brute-force attacks, and credential stuffing. Passkeys, on the other hand, fundamentally alter this dynamic. Built on WebAuthn standards, passkeys are cryptographic key pairs generated on your device. One key is public, stored with the service you're logging into, and the other is private, securely residing on your device (e.g., smartphone, laptop's secure enclave). When you log in, your device uses biometric verification (fingerprint, face scan) or a PIN to unlock your private key, which then cryptographically proves your identity to the service, without ever transmitting a password or the private key itself. This eliminates the weakest link: the shared secret.
The Unmistakable Advantages of Passkeys vs Passwords
The benefits of passkeys over traditional passwords are compelling and multifaceted. Firstly, security is dramatically enhanced. Passkeys are phishing-resistant by design; since no secret is ever shared, an attacker cannot trick you into revealing it. They are also immune to database breaches that expose password hashes, as the private key never leaves your device. Secondly, convenience sees a major upgrade. Imagine logging into accounts with a simple face scan or fingerprint, eliminating the need to remember or type complex passwords, or even deal with cumbersome multi-factor authentication (MFA) codes. Passkeys often integrate MFA directly into the login process. Lastly, portability and recovery are becoming increasingly robust. Major platform providers now offer synchronized passkeys, meaning your passkeys can be securely backed up and synced across your devices, and recovered if a device is lost, making the experience seamless and resilient.
Navigating the Road Ahead for Passkeys vs Passwords Adoption
Despite their clear advantages, the full transition to passkeys isn't without its hurdles. One significant challenge lies in legacy system integration. Millions of websites and applications were built around password-based authentication, and updating these systems to support WebAuthn is an ongoing process. While major players like Google, Apple, and Microsoft have championed passkey adoption, smaller services are still catching up. User education is another crucial factor. Many users are deeply ingrained in password habits and may initially find the concept of passkeys unfamiliar or even confusing. Clear communication about how passkeys work, their security benefits, and ease of use is vital. Furthermore, device dependency can be perceived as a drawback; users need a compatible device (smartphone, computer with a secure enclave) to manage their passkeys. However, cross-device authentication options, where you can use a phone to log in on a computer, are rapidly mitigating this concern. As infrastructure evolves and user familiarity grows, these challenges will steadily diminish, paving the way for wider adoption.

Frequently Asked Questions
What is the main difference between a passkey and a password?
The main difference is that a password is a shared secret you must remember and type, making it vulnerable to phishing and breaches. A passkey, conversely, is a cryptographic key pair stored securely on your device, which authenticates you without ever transmitting a secret, relying instead on biometrics or a PIN on your device.
Are passkeys truly more secure than passwords?
Yes, passkeys are significantly more secure. They are inherently phishing-resistant because no secret is ever sent over the network, making it impossible for attackers to intercept. They also eliminate the risk of credential stuffing and dictionary attacks, which are common password vulnerabilities.
Will passwords disappear entirely in the near future?
While passkeys represent the future, passwords are unlikely to disappear entirely overnight. The transition will be gradual, particularly given the vast number of existing systems reliant on passwords. However, as passkey adoption grows and becomes the default for new services, passwords will increasingly become a legacy authentication method.
